兰州大学《汇编语言》14春在线作业1

所属学校:兰州大学 科目:汇编语言 2015-03-17 13:54:48
《汇编语言》14春在线作业1
试卷总分:100 奥鹏学习网(aopeng123.cn) 发布
单选题
多选题
判断题
一、单选题(共 11 道试题,共 44 分。)
V
1. 当执行指令“ADD AX,BX”后, 设置的奇偶标志位 PF=1, 则下面的叙述正确的是___。
A. 表示结果中含1的个数为偶数或零
B. 表示结果中含1的个数为奇数
C. 表示该数为偶数
D. 表示结果中低8位含1的个数为偶数或零
此题选: D 满分:4 分
2. 用户为了解决自己的问题,用汇编语言所编写的程序,称为___。
A. 目标程序
B. 源程序
C. 可执行程序
D. 汇编程序
需要购买答案的联系QQ:79691519满分:4 分
3. 执行如下指令“mov sp,4320h”和“push bx”之后, SP 寄存器的值是___。
A. 4321H
B. 4322H
C. 431EH
D. 431FH
需要购买答案的联系QQ:79691519满分:4 分
4. 执行除法指令后,影响的标志位是___。
A. 所有状态标志都不确定
B. CF、OF
C. SF、ZF
D. AF、PF
需要购买答案的联系QQ:79691519满分:4 分
5. 循环控制指令LOOPNZ/LOOPNE继续执行循环的条件是()
A. CX≠0且ZF=1
B. CX≠0且ZF=0
C. CX≠0或ZF=1
D. CX≠0或ZF=0
需要购买答案的联系QQ:79691519满分:4 分
6. 假设 SS=2000H、SP=0100H、AX=2021H,执行指令 PUSH AX,存放数据21H的堆栈区的物理地址是______。
A. 20102H
B. 20101H
C. 200FEH
D. 200FFH
需要购买答案的联系QQ:79691519满分:4 分
7. 8086CPU的主存寻址范围是( ),数据线有( )条 1M 16
A. 1M16
B. 2M16
C. 1M12
D. 1K16
需要购买答案的联系QQ:79691519满分:4 分
8. 下面指令错误的是()。
A. movax,[bp]
B. movax,bp
C. movax,[ds]
D. movax,ds
需要购买答案的联系QQ:79691519满分:4 分
9. 执行除法指令后,影响的标志位是______
A. 所有状态标志都不确定
B. CF、OF
C. SF、ZF
D. AF、PF
需要购买答案的联系QQ:79691519满分:4 分
10. 对应主程序CALL指令调用子程序,子程序结束通常采用___指令返回主程序。
A. jmp
B. iret
C. hlt
D. ret
此题选: D 满分:4 分
11. 下列寄存器组中在段内寻址时可以提供偏移地址的寄存器组是( )
A. AX,BX,CX,DX
B. BX,BP,SI,DI
C. SP,IP,BP,DX
D. CS,DS,ES,SS
需要购买答案的联系QQ:79691519满分:4 分
《汇编语言》14春在线作业1
试卷总分:100 奥鹏学习网(aopeng123.cn) 发布
单选题
多选题
判断题
二、多选题(共 5 道试题,共 20 分。)
V
1. 下面说法正确的是()
A. IN:将外设数据传送给CPU内的AL/AX
B. IN:将外设数据传送给CPU内的CL/CX
C. OUT:将CPU内的AL/AX数据传送给外设
D. OUT:将CPU内的CL/CX数据传送给外设
需要购买答案的联系QQ:79691519满分:4 分
2. 下面属于应用软件的有()
A. WINDOWS
B. MASM
C. VisualC++
D. WORD
需要购买答案的联系QQ:79691519满分:4 分
3. 2. 关于8088CPU的逻辑段论述正确的有___。
A. 每个逻辑段不超过64KB
B. 每个逻辑段的起始物理地址的低4位全为0
C. 一个程序中,代码段只能有一个
D. 数据段和堆栈段的段地址不能相同
E. E指令指针寄存器IP指示当前代码段中下一条指令的偏移地址
需要购买答案的联系QQ:79691519满分:4 分
4. 微型计算机一般都采用总线结构,系统总线的信号线有那些?
A. 数据总线
B. 地址总线
C. 控制总线
D. 微机总线
需要购买答案的联系QQ:79691519满分:4 分
5. 下面哪些是汇编语言程序设计常需要的软件()。
A. 本编辑软件
B. 执行程序
C. 连接程序
D. 调试程序
需要购买答案的联系QQ:79691519满分:4 分
《汇编语言》14春在线作业1
试卷总分:100 奥鹏学习网(aopeng123.cn) 发布
单选题
多选题
判断题
三、判断题(共 9 道试题,共 36 分。)
V
1. 寄存器寻址方式中指令所指明的寄存器就是操作数的存放地址,即操作数的指令指明的寄存器中。
A. 错误
B. 正确
需要购买答案的联系QQ:79691519满分:4 分
2. 目标程序的扩展名是exe。
A. 错误
B. 正确
需要购买答案的联系QQ:79691519满分:4 分
3. 子程序可以通过 寄存器 、堆栈 、存储单元(共享变量)等传递参数。
A. 错误
B. 正确
需要购买答案的联系QQ:79691519满分:4 分
4. 进行过程设计时,不必注意寄存器的保护与恢复
A. 错误
B. 正确
需要购买答案的联系QQ:79691519满分:4 分
5. 混合编程就是组合多种程序设计语言,通过相互调用、参数传递、共享数据结构和数据信息开发程序的过程。
A. 错误
B. 正确
需要购买答案的联系QQ:79691519满分:4 分
6. 使用BX基址指针寄存器访问主存,只能是SS段。
A. 错误
B. 正确
需要购买答案的联系QQ:79691519满分:4 分
7. 当宏调用时,call和ret指令被自动插入到编译后的程序中。
A. 错误
B. 正确
需要购买答案的联系QQ:79691519满分:4 分
8. CPU取指令时是取CS*16+SP的内存单元中的内容。
A. 错误
B. 正确
需要购买答案的联系QQ:79691519满分:4 分
9. Turbo C语言程序中,嵌入汇编语言指令是在汇编语句前加一个asm关键字。
A. 错误
B. 正确
需要购买答案的联系QQ:79691519满分:4 分
版权声明

声明:有的资源均来自网络转载,版权归原作者所有,如有侵犯到您的权益 请联系本站我们将配合处理!

分享: